A: The Wayforge console intentionally invalidates all admin sessions whenever the route manifest schema changes, which is why this lockout recurs after major releases. Do not reinstall the console tooling; state lives server-side. Instead, open the recovery flow from the login screen and choose manifest-admin recovery. It validates against a stored phrase rather than your credentials. Enter the recovery passphrase that appears below.

vault phrase of kajef-tafog = wenox-briix

The Sproutly scheduler API is pretty simple: you POST a watering plan with a plant ID, interval, and moisture threshold, and Sproutly handles the rest. Plans run in the greenhouse's local timezone, so don't convert to UTC yourself — that bit us before. Use the /plans/preview endpoint to sanity-check a schedule without arming any valves. All sandbox calls must be authenticated with the bearer token below.

session JWT of yaguf-tahop = eyJhbGciOiJIUzI1NiIsInR5cCI6IkpXVCJ9.eyJzdWIiOiIIvtUmFqQ_4In0.rjsW2NuF59R8

Subject: Level 5 Now Open — Contractor Access

Dear contractors,

The newly fitted Level 5 at Tollbridge Place opens Monday. Please sign in at reception on each visit, wear your visitor lanyard visibly, and use only the east stairwell while snagging continues. Hot works require a separate permit. The stairwell door code for Level 5 is below.

badge for bahop-tajof: bdg-SYX-0

## Step 6: Vendor Third-Party Fonts

Vendored fonts for the Quillmark app live in `assets/fonts/vendor`. Do not fetch fonts at build time — all files must be checked in with their license text. Run `quill fonts verify` to confirm hashes match the manifest; any mismatch blocks the deploy.

For the security review: confirm no font includes embedded scripts or hinting programs beyond the allowlist, then approve the manifest.

The verified font bundle must be signed before packaging. Sign it with the key below.

rollout seal: bky4_a5Ma